Web21 apr. 2024 · Three types of granulocytes are found: neutrophils, eosinophils and basophils. The three types of granulocytes are distinguished depending on the staining pattern of granules in the cells. … Web20 nov. 2024 · Reference ranges for differential white blood cell counts are as follows [ 1] : Neutrophils - 2500-8000 per mm 3 (55-70%) Lymphocytes - 1000-4000 per mm 3 (20–40%) Monocytes - 100-700 per mm...

Web#3. One physical difference is that granulocytes contain visible vesicles (granules) when stained, while agranulocytes do not. Another physical difference is that granulocytes have a multilobed nucleus, while agranulocytes have a single-lobed nucleus. #6. WebGranulocytes are characterized by the presence of granules, or small particles, that improve their function. They can be further classified as mast cells, neutrophils, eosinophils, and basophils. When referring to granulocytosis, however, it is usually related to an increase in neutrophils, eosinophils, or basophils.
